CVE-2024-20150
HIGHCVSS Vector
CVSS:3.1/AV:N/AC:L/PR:N/UI:N/S:U/C:N/I:N/A:H
Lifecycle Timeline
2Description
In Modem, there is a possible system crash due to a logic error. This could lead to remote denial of service with no additional execution privileges needed. User interaction is not needed for exploitation. Patch ID: MOLY01412526; Issue ID: MSV-2018.

Affected Products
Mediatek Lr12A, Mediatek Lr13, Mediatek Nr15, Mediatek Nr16, Mediatek Nr17.
